Different case studies and analysis dealing with NGOs, Third World and development topics as well as civil society, peace movement and environment activism.
While criticism of media is broadly done among activists, analyzing and finding strategies to cope with nowadays media structures and practice is seldom. Although it should be done more often, activists often focus on their main goals, whatever they wish to achieve. And then they wonder, if the agenda setting is already done by others, and they are mostly overseen or talked about in an unfriendly till hostile manner. Of course, no leftist strategy using established media or building own media can change the world by itself or even use the media system in a way, that does not fit capitalist society. But there are some niches and tey ought to be surveyed and used. “Prime time activism” is a big step towards this goal.
